[PATCH] hw/loongarch/virt: Fix FDT memory node address width


From: Jiaxun Yang
Subject: [PATCH] hw/loongarch/virt: Fix FDT memory node address width
Date: Mon, 20 May 2024 22:06:31 +0100

Higher bits for memory nodes were omitted at qemu_fdt_setprop_cells.

This should be stable backported, otherwise DT boot is totally broken.

diff --git a/hw/loongarch/virt.c b/hw/loongarch/virt.c
index f0640d2d8035..f97626bacf65 100644
--- a/hw/loongarch/virt.c
+++ b/hw/loongarch/virt.c
@@ -463,7 +463,8 @@ static void fdt_add_memory_node(MachineState *ms,
     char *nodename = g_strdup_printf("/memory@%" PRIx64, base);
 
     qemu_fdt_add_subnode(ms->fdt, nodename);
-    qemu_fdt_setprop_cells(ms->fdt, nodename, "reg", 0, base, 0, size);
+    qemu_fdt_setprop_cells(ms->fdt, nodename, "reg", base >> 32, base,
+                           size >> 32, size);
     qemu_fdt_setprop_string(ms->fdt, nodename, "device_type", "memory");
 
     if (ms->numa_state && ms->numa_state->num_nodes) {
